### SDK Parity Check — Weekly Eng Sync

Before releasing Fernvale SDK 4.2, confirm feature parity between the Kotlin and Swift clients. Both must support batched telemetry, offline retry queues, and the new consent-gating API introduced in sprint 31. Run the parity matrix generator against both repos and attach the diff to the sync notes; any red cells block the release. Once parity is confirmed, tag both repos with the same version and sign the release artifacts. The signing key for this cycle is included below.

signing key of yahig-hagug = bky3_1Kv

## Building Access — Spares Room (Hullbrook Annex)

Contractors: the spare hardware room is down the east corridor on the ground floor, third door on the left. Sign in at the front desk first and grab a visitor lanyard. Anything you take out, jot it in the blue logbook — yes, even the little stuff. The door self-locks, so don't wedge it. To get in, punch in the code below.

staff pass of hagug-taguf = bdg-HJ-9

TICKET: Catalog cache drift on Brimworth nodes

Severity: medium. The product catalog service (Shelfline) is serving stale prices on three nodes in the Avenport cluster. Invalidation events fire, but TTLs on those nodes don't match what's in source control — someone hand-edited them during the holiday freeze. Do not hot-patch again. Re-sync from the repo, restart the cache sidecar, confirm invalidation latency drops below one second. The intended settings are the following configuration values.

deployment values, fadup-yajef:
holath:
  pin: 9138
  metrics_host: metrics.holath.zemvarlabs.internal
  tenant: silir
  seal: seal_bbfb687b

RestockPilot Plugin Runbook — Fragment 4

Plugins must register a route solver before the nightly planner run. Declare machine capacity overrides in plugin.toml; the planner rejects unbounded slots. Cold-chain SKUs require the thermal extension enabled.

Before first run, create a local env file. Add the planner's signing secret on the line below this one.

sealed setting: LEDGER_TOKEN20=6148d35bbb480b0ab79e